0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

Modbus TCP(主站设备)转Profibus DP(从站设备)

常雨 来源:jf_76522092 作者:jf_76522092 2025-01-17 11:32 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

Profibus DP 和 Modbus TCP 是两种不同的工业现场总线协议,Profibus DP 常用于制造业自动化领域,而 Modbus TCP 则在工业自动化和楼宇自动化等领域广泛应用。实现 Profibus DP 转 Modbus TCP 功能,通常需要特定的网关设备,以下为你详细介绍:

wKgZPGeI9ZCAKqzeAArg9FYTzEQ456.png

捷米JM-DPM-TCP网关。这款产品在Profibus总线侧实现了主站功能,在以太网侧实现了ModbusTcp服务器功能,为我们的工业自动化网络带来了全新的可能。

捷米JM-DPM-TCP网关是如何实现这些功能的呢?首先,让我们来看看它的Profibus总线侧的主站功能。通过高效的通信协议和稳定的硬件设计,这款网关能够轻松地管理Profibus DP从站,并将其接入到ModbusTcp网络中。这意味着,我们可以通过这款网关,实现不同协议之间的灵活转换,让原有的设备在新的网络环境中焕发新生。

wKgZombNd16ANhQ0AAL3LOcZybk060.png

1, 而在以太网侧,这款网关则实现了ModbusTcp服务器的功能。这使得我们能够在便捷的以太网环境下,实现与ModbusTcp设备的通信。这样的设计,不仅提高了我们的通信效率,同时也保证了我们的网络稳定性和安全性。

2, 更令人兴奋的是,通过增加DP/PA耦合器,捷米JM-DPM-TCP网关还能够将Profibus PA从站接入到ModbusTcp网络中。这样的设计,无疑为我们的工业自动化带来了更大的便利和灵活性。

捷米JM-DPM-TCP网关在Profibus总线侧实现主站功能,在以太网侧实现ModbusTcp服务器功能。可将Profibus DP从站接入到ModbusTcp网络;通过增加DP/PA耦合器,也可将Profibus PA从站接入ModbusTcp网络。

wKgZO2eI9Y6AHcr7AAD-JcISI1E891.png

3, 导入捷米JM-DPM-TCP配置文件

wKgZomSyRp-AAxBhAALvGTuvM0o408.png

图4-4 选择配置文件

4, 配置文件导入,查看当前组态的所有Profibus从站。

wKgaomSyRqeAJtPYAAEng76OFL4331.png

图4-5 查看已组态Profibus从站

5, 在以太网参数框中设置JM-DPM-TCP的以太网参数。

wKgaomSyRr-AdpX4AAFQiQVMlzY089.png

图4-6 设置以太网参数

6, 确认上述参数设置无误后,点击下载捷米JM-DPM-TCP配置按钮将组态参数下载到网关。

wKgaomSyRr-AI54qAAFBRTNlqZI494.pngwKgaomSyRr-AdpX4AAFQiQVMlzY089.png

图4-7 下载网关配置

7, 参数下载成功后网关的PB灯快闪1秒,之后网关自动复位。至此网关参数配置完成。

6.2、读Profibus从站数据

8, 调试窗口切换到读从站数据(主站<--从站)

wKgaomSyRtaAQ9hkAAA4POFC16Y249.png

图6-6 读Profibus从站数据窗口

9, 选择Profibus从站的地址。

wKgaomSyRtaAQ9hkAAA4POFC16Y249.png

wKgZomSyRt2ALPbBAACopnIacvU657.png

10, Profibus从站状态诊断

在组态扫描列表中的从站,可通过配置软件查看诊断状态,见下图。

wKgZomSyRuaALM-DAABSTxGcUew363.png

11, 也可以通过Modbus报文读取诊断状态。诊断数据的高字节为Profibus从站当前状态,

诊断数据的低字节为Profibus从站通信详细状态编码,

诊断数据寄存器地址 Profibus
站地址
数据格式 读写
属性
说明
PLC格式 Modbus协议格式
4x20001 20000 3 16位整数 只读 用Modbus功能码03H读
3x20001 用Modbus功能码04H读
4x20002 20001 5 16位整数 只读 用Modbus功能码03H读
3x20002 用Modbus功能码04H读
4x20003 20002 8 16位整数 只读 用Modbus功能码03H读
3x20003 用Modbus功能码04H读
4x20004 20003 10 16位整数 只读 用Modbus功能码03H读
3x20004 用Modbus功能码04H读
4x20005 20004 12 16位整数 只读 用Modbus功能码03H读
3x20005 用Modbus功能码04H读

12, 下面图中,左图为JM-DPM-TCP设置软件显示的上述五个Profibus从站诊断状态,右图为ModbusTcp客户端读出的诊断数据。从图中可看出,ModbusTcp客户端读出的Profibus从站的诊断状态与配置软件的诊断状态完全一致 。

wKgaomSyRvaAeozsAAA7s7y8DTU943.pngwKgZomSyRuaALM-DAABSTxGcUew363.png

图7-2 Modbus主站查询Profibus从站诊断状态

Profibus网络状态

13, 设置软件可以查看Profibus网络中包括主站、已组态从站、未组态从站的状态,见下图。

wKgZomSyRv6AKOaQAAA4DwH4XDs311.png

14, 下面图中,左图为JM-DPM-TCP设置软件显示的网络状态,右图为ModbusTcp客户端读出的网络状态。从图可看出,ModbusTcp客户端读出的Profibus从站的网络状态与设置软件显示的网络状态完全一致。

wKgaomSyRwmAROuWAAC_BG3pSWM417.png

15, Modbus报文举例

假设当前组态了32个Profibus从站,从站1和2输入和输出各4个字节数据。

wKgaomSxBfmAFPilAAA7I_l2Yt4566.pngwKgZomSxBfWAY0EiAAA7ScI5_bc811.pngwKgaomSxBfWAOcE_AAA9DddkQ2Q278.png

16, 当ModbusTcp客户端需要读取Profibus从站的输入数据时,使用03H或04H功能码向JM-DPM-TCP发送读数据报文,JM-DPM-TCP将Profibus从站输入数据返回给ModbusTcp客户端。

此案例充分证明了协议转换技术在工业自动化领域的重要价值。在实际生产环境中,面对多种不同通信协议的设备,捷米JM-DPM-TCP能够有效地实现设备之间的互联互通,整合现有资源,避免了因协议不兼容而导致的设备更新换代成本过高的问题,为企业的智能化升级提供了一种经济高效的解决方案。

捷米JM-DPM-TCP网关,一款集主站功能、服务器功能以及多协议转换功能于一体的强大设备。它将不同协议的设备灵活地接入到同一个网络中,大大提高了我们的通信效率和网络稳定性。如果你对我们的工业自动化网络有任何疑问或见解,欢迎在评论区留言,我们期待与你的交流和分享!

审核编辑 黄宇

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• MODBUS
    +关注

    关注

    28

    文章

    2392

    浏览量

    82369
  • 总线
    +关注

    关注

    10

    文章

    3019

    浏览量

    91371
  • TCP
    TCP
    +关注

    关注

    8

    文章

    1418

    浏览量

    83094
  • PROFIBUS DP
    +关注

    关注

    0

    文章

    131

    浏览量

    7471
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    Modbus RTUProfibus DP总线协议转换网关

    :本产品广泛应用于RS485接口的变频器、上位机、仪表等等。在化工、制药等流程工业中,网关能够将各种工艺参数监测设备Profibus DP
    的头像 发表于 09-23 15:12 312次阅读
    <b class='flag-5'>Modbus</b> RTU<b class='flag-5'>主</b><b class='flag-5'>站</b><b class='flag-5'>转</b><b class='flag-5'>Profibus</b> <b class='flag-5'>DP</b><b class='flag-5'>从</b><b class='flag-5'>站</b>总线协议转换网关

    CANModbus TCP总线协议转换网关

    同学们,今天小编给大家详细讲解下CANModbus TCP
    的头像 发表于 07-02 20:11 452次阅读
    CAN<b class='flag-5'>从</b><b class='flag-5'>站</b><b class='flag-5'>转</b><b class='flag-5'>Modbus</b> <b class='flag-5'>TCP</b><b class='flag-5'>主</b><b class='flag-5'>站</b>总线协议转换网关

    艾默生流量计与Profibus DPModbus RTU/TCP网关通讯案例

    在现代工业自动化控制系统中,艾默生流量计因其高精度、稳定性和易用性而备受青睐。然而,为了实现与不同协议设备之间的无缝通信,经常需要借助专业的通讯网关进行协议转换。本文将详细探讨艾默生流量计与Profibus DP
    的头像 发表于 05-19 12:56 518次阅读
    艾默生流量计与<b class='flag-5'>Profibus</b> <b class='flag-5'>DP</b><b class='flag-5'>主</b><b class='flag-5'>站</b><b class='flag-5'>转</b><b class='flag-5'>Modbus</b> RTU/<b class='flag-5'>TCP</b>网关通讯案例

    ProfibusDPmodbusTCP网关接DP站网关通讯案例

    领域。由于设备和系统之间往往存在兼容性问题,如何将这两种协议进行转换便成为了一个实际需求。通过使用Profibus DPModbus
    的头像 发表于 05-16 13:09 389次阅读
    ProfibusDP<b class='flag-5'>主</b><b class='flag-5'>站</b><b class='flag-5'>转</b>modbusTCP网关接<b class='flag-5'>DP</b><b class='flag-5'>从</b>站网关通讯案例

    Profibus DPModbus RTU/TCP网关接艾默生流量计与上位机通讯

    兴达易控XD-MDPBM20网关正是这样一种解决方案。它在Profibus总线侧作为主,在Modbus串口侧作为,将
    的头像 发表于 05-14 15:13 401次阅读
    <b class='flag-5'>Profibus</b> <b class='flag-5'>DP</b><b class='flag-5'>主</b><b class='flag-5'>站</b><b class='flag-5'>转</b><b class='flag-5'>Modbus</b> RTU/<b class='flag-5'>TCP</b>网关接艾默生流量计与上位机通讯

    Profibus DPModbus TCP网关接E+H流量计通讯案例

    Protocol)都是广泛应用于工业通信的两大协议。本文将详细探讨如何实现Profibus DP
    的头像 发表于 05-14 15:00 422次阅读
    <b class='flag-5'>Profibus</b> <b class='flag-5'>DP</b><b class='flag-5'>主</b><b class='flag-5'>站</b><b class='flag-5'>转</b><b class='flag-5'>Modbus</b> <b class='flag-5'>TCP</b>网关接E+H流量计通讯案例

    E+H流量计与Profibus DPModbus RTU/TCP网关通讯

    通过使用XD-MDPBM20网关设备,我们可以实现E+H流量计与Profibus DP之间的通信,并将其转换为
    的头像 发表于 05-12 13:28 411次阅读
    E+H流量计与<b class='flag-5'>Profibus</b> <b class='flag-5'>DP</b><b class='flag-5'>主</b><b class='flag-5'>站</b><b class='flag-5'>转</b><b class='flag-5'>Modbus</b> RTU/<b class='flag-5'>TCP</b>网关通讯

    ABB电机控制和保护单元与Profibus DPModbus TCP网关快速通讯案例

    在现代工业自动化系统中,设备之间的互联互通至关重要。Profibus DPModbus TCP是两种常见的通信协议,分别应用于不同的场景。
    的头像 发表于 05-10 12:50 468次阅读
    ABB电机控制和保护单元与<b class='flag-5'>Profibus</b> <b class='flag-5'>DP</b><b class='flag-5'>主</b><b class='flag-5'>站</b><b class='flag-5'>转</b><b class='flag-5'>Modbus</b> <b class='flag-5'>TCP</b>网关快速通讯案例

    ABB电机保护单元通过Profibus DPModbus TCP网关实现上位机通讯

    在工业自动化领域,设备之间的通信至关重要。Profibus DP是一种广泛应用的现场总线标准,而Modbus TCP则是一种基于以太网的常见
    的头像 发表于 05-09 13:35 603次阅读
    ABB电机保护单元通过<b class='flag-5'>Profibus</b> <b class='flag-5'>DP</b><b class='flag-5'>主</b><b class='flag-5'>站</b><b class='flag-5'>转</b><b class='flag-5'>Modbus</b> <b class='flag-5'>TCP</b>网关实现上位机通讯

    兴达易控Profibus DPmodbusRTU网关如何监控数据

    在工业自动化领域,兴达易控Profibus DPModbus RTU网关作为一种关键的通信
    的头像 发表于 04-20 15:07 481次阅读
    兴达易控<b class='flag-5'>Profibus</b> <b class='flag-5'>DP</b><b class='flag-5'>主</b><b class='flag-5'>站</b><b class='flag-5'>转</b>modbusRTU网关如何监控数据

    Modbus TCPProfibus DP站网关:跨协议集成的核心枢纽

    一、产品定位:站级协议融合 在工业自动化系统中,如何实现不同通信协议设备的高效协同一直是技术难点。三格电子推出的Modbus TCP
    的头像 发表于 04-17 16:04 603次阅读
    <b class='flag-5'>Modbus</b> <b class='flag-5'>TCP</b><b class='flag-5'>转</b><b class='flag-5'>Profibus</b> <b class='flag-5'>DP</b><b class='flag-5'>主</b>站网关:跨协议集成的核心枢纽

    Profibus DPmodbusTCP网关与dp通讯案例

    了新的可能。本文将介绍兴达易控Profibus DPModbus
    的头像 发表于 04-14 13:04 563次阅读
    <b class='flag-5'>Profibus</b> <b class='flag-5'>DP</b><b class='flag-5'>主</b><b class='flag-5'>站</b><b class='flag-5'>转</b>modbusTCP网关与<b class='flag-5'>dp</b><b class='flag-5'>从</b><b class='flag-5'>站</b>通讯案例

    Profibus DP如何Modbus TCP

    在现代工业自动化系统中,设备之间的互联互通至关重要。Profibus DPModbus TCP 是两种常见的通信协议,分别应用于不同的
    的头像 发表于 04-11 15:58 494次阅读
    <b class='flag-5'>Profibus</b> <b class='flag-5'>DP</b><b class='flag-5'>主</b><b class='flag-5'>站</b>如何<b class='flag-5'>转</b><b class='flag-5'>Modbus</b> <b class='flag-5'>TCP</b>?

    Profibus DPModbus TCP网关配置文件制作

    Profibus DPModbus TCP网关
    的头像 发表于 04-02 13:06 553次阅读
    <b class='flag-5'>Profibus</b> <b class='flag-5'>DP</b><b class='flag-5'>主</b><b class='flag-5'>站</b><b class='flag-5'>转</b><b class='flag-5'>Modbus</b> <b class='flag-5'>TCP</b>网关配置文件制作

    Profinet通讯网关模块之Modbus TCPprofinet案例

    Profinet通讯网关模块之Modbus TCPprofinet
    的头像 发表于 01-15 17:01 1115次阅读
    Profinet通讯网关模块之<b class='flag-5'>Modbus</b> <b class='flag-5'>TCP</b><b class='flag-5'>从</b><b class='flag-5'>站</b><b class='flag-5'>转</b>profinet<b class='flag-5'>主</b><b class='flag-5'>站</b>案例